Maritta Välimäki is a
professor at the University of Turku, Faculty of Medicine, Department of Nursing
Science. She has been a member of the Faculty since 1991. She has worked as a
professor since 2005. In 2010 she has been appointed as Visiting Professor at
the University of London (Social Care at T. George’s, London), and before that
an Honorary Research Fellow at Kingston University, London, UK (2004-2006).
Besides holding appointments at
the Universities of Turku and Tampere, she has also given courses, lectures,
keynote addresses, conference presentations and seminars around the world. She
has a motivated research group with active students and researchers.
Her early research focused
on patients' perceptions on care, treatment outcomes and ethical issues among
vulnerable patient groups and especially patients with mental disorders. Her
later research has strengthened its focus on information technology, but has
also expanded to include outcome research. Recently she has published articles
including a user-driven design related to information technology and RCT
studies. She is also working with Cochrane Schizophrenia Group, being a member
of the Editorial Board and author of reviews. She has gained specialized
knowledge in evidence based practice at the University of Oxford, and mental
health economics at Kings College, UK.
